site stats

Heap min

Web11 de abr. de 2024 · Bayern Munich vs Man City - Champions League quarter-final second leg. The intrigue continues next week as Guardiola locks horns with Tuchel for a second time in consecutive weeks. Web20 de jun. de 2024 · Min – Heap follows the property of a complete binary tree in which the value of the internal node is smaller than or equal to the value of the children of that node. In 0 – based indexing, the node stored at k index in the array will have its left child held at index 2k + 1 and its right child at index 2k + 2.

first-fit-heap/main.cpp at master · tpressure/first-fit-heap

WebHeap data structure is a complete binary tree that satisfies the heap property, where any … WebApril 13, 2024 1 min read. We are ecstatic to announce that Heap has won the "Overall Data Science Solution of the Year" award from Data Breakthrough. This award recognizes top companies, products, and services in the global … franklin elementary school peoria il https://danielanoir.com

Difference between Min Heap and Max Heap

WebSome of the important operations performed on a heap are described below along with their algorithms. Heapify. Heapify is the process of creating a heap data structure from a binary tree. It is used to create a Min-Heap or a Max-Heap. Let the input array be Initial Array; Create a complete binary tree from the array Complete binary tree WebI am a facilitator. I help people think about and work on issues that don't have one right answer. I have worked with people from large and small organisations and in the private and public sector, sole traders and some private individuals. I haven't specialised so I have a very wide experience of many sectors. I have worked with charities, … Web最小堆積(Min heap):父節點若小於子節點, 則稱之. 最大堆積(Max heap):父節點若大於子節點, 則稱之. (然而, 同一層的子節點則無須理會其大小關係) 一個堆積樹必定為完整二元樹(complete binary tree), 且通常會用陣列來實作. franklin elementary school rahway

max_heap与min_heap - 晨枫1 - 博客园

Category:Heap Sort (Heapify up or down) : Build a heap. Medium

Tags:Heap min

Heap min

1.4.2 Heap Tree - 資料結構&演算法筆記 - GitBook

In computer science, a min-max heap is a complete binary tree data structure which combines the usefulness of both a min-heap and a max-heap, that is, it provides constant time retrieval and logarithmic time removal of both the minimum and maximum elements in it. This makes the min-max heap a very useful data structure to implement a double-ended priority queue. Like binary min-heaps and max-heaps, min-max heaps support logarithmic insertion and deletion and can … Web6 de nov. de 2024 · A Heap is a special Tree-based data structure in which the tree is a …

Heap min

Did you know?

Web6 de abr. de 2024 · Below are some standard operations on min heap: getMin (): It returns the root element of Min Heap. The time Complexity of this operation is O (1). In case of a maxheap... extractMin (): Removes … Web5 de abr. de 2024 · What is Heap Sort. Heap sort is a comparison-based sorting technique based on Binary Heap data structure. It is similar to the selection sort where we first find the minimum element and place the minimum element at the beginning. Repeat the same process for the remaining elements. Heap sort is an in-place algorithm. Its typical …

WebPriority queues for min heap are a type of container adapters designed such that the first element of the queue is the smallest of all elements in the queue ... Web14 de sept. de 2016 · heap - 이진트리의 활용 실제로 상당히 유용하게 쓰이는 heap에 대해서 알아보도록 하자. heap이란 이진트리를 활용한 상당히 재밌는 구조이다. 주로 max-heap, min-heap으로 가장 큰값 또는 가장 작은 값을 빠르게 찾기 위해서 사용이된다.min, max 뿐만 아니라 원하는 조건대로 compare을 하면 가장 원하는 값을 ...

Web29 de oct. de 2024 · How to build a min Heap. Intuitively, we can say that elements in a min heap follow the min heap property, as this is opposite to max heaps. The key at the parent node is always less than the key at both child nodes. To build a min heap we: Create a new child node at the end of the heap (last level). Add the new key to that node (append it to ... Web21 de mar. de 2024 · Heap Data Structure. Introduction to Heap – Data Structure and …

WebHình 2: Ví dụ về hoạt động của hàm min_heap. Bước 1: Node gốc có giá trị lớn hơn 1 (giá trị node con của nó), ta thực hiện hàm min_heap () để đổi chỗ 4 với 1. Vị trí mới của 4 là 3. Bước 2: Tại vị trí số 3 (vị trí mới của 4), do 4 lớn hơn giá trị node con của ...

Web7 de mar. de 2024 · Binary Heap 有兩個主要的操作: insert() 和 extract_max()。 insert() … franklin elementary school provoWebThe heap is one maximally efficient implementation of an abstract data type called a … franklin elementary school redondo beachWebBy default it stores as a max-heap, if you pass truthy to the constructor though it will behave as a min-heap. Methods. insert(obj, key)-- obj can be any new or existing object, and key is any value that behaves sanely with > or < pop()-- removes and returns the maximum or minimum object from the root of the heap; franklin elementary school park ridge ilWeb10 de dic. de 2024 · Now let us discuss the operations on Min Heap which is as follows: … getMax(): It returns the root element of Max Heap. The Time Complexity of this … A PriorityQueue is used when the objects are supposed to be processed based on … public static int min(int... array) Parameters: This method takes the array as … Aquí nos gustaría mostrarte una descripción, pero el sitio web que estás … bleach blade of fate romWeb12 de abr. de 2024 · Rc, short for “reference counting,” is a smart pointer that enables shared ownership of a value. With Rc, multiple pointers can reference the same value, and the value will be deallocated only when the last pointer is dropped. Rc keeps track of the number of references to the value and cleans up the memory when the reference count … bleach blanchWebA min-max heap is a complete binary tree containing alternating min (or even) and max (or odd) levels. Even levels are for example 0, 2, 4, etc, and odd levels are respectively 1, 3, 5, etc. We assume in the next points that the root element is at the first level, i.e., 0. Example of Min-max heap. franklin elementary school redlandsWeb29 de oct. de 2024 · To remove/delete a root node in a min heap: Delete the root node. … franklin elementary school redlands ca